Banco BBVA Argentina (BBAR) reported Q3 net income late Tuesday of 38.07 billion Argentine pesos ($26.3 million), down from 130.72 billion pesos a year earlier.
Net interest income for the quarter ended Sept. 30 was 585.47 billion pesos, down from 606.42 billion pesos a year earlier.
